Review: Safeword: Matte by Candace Blevins

Story rating: 4 out of 5 paddles

Sting factor (kink): 5 out of 5

Sam meets Ethan at a Mixed Martial Arts fight.  Even though she is attracted to him, she has decided that she will not date anyone not involved in the BDSM scene. 

I enjoyed reading this book.  I think the author showed valid reasons for someone to only date within the lifestyle, as there are a lot of misunderstandings that can arise when one party is vanilla and not open to experimentation. 

The author showed a lot of the safety nets that should be followed once someone that you don’t know very well has indicated interest:  safe words, references from people you trust in the lifestyle, and attending munches.  I enjoyed the give and take between Sam and Ethan.  Both are very strong characters and it was fun reading about them as they found their way together.

 Reviewed by Iron Mistress
